Fleetwood defeat sees Sunderland’s automatic promotion hopes ended
Posted Wednesday, May 01, 2019 by PA
Sunderland’s Sky Bet League One automatic promotion dreams are over after they lost 2-1 away at Fleetwood.
Lee Cattermole gave the visitors the lead but Paddy Madden and Ashley Eastham secured the points for the home side.
Sunderland created early chances when Max Power was kept out by goalkeeper Alex Cairns after good work from Chris Maguire before Will Grigg struck the crossbar.
Jack Ross’ side led on the half hour at Highbury, as an unmarked Cattermole guided Lewis Morgan’s corner from the right across goal past Cairns and into the bottom left corner.
After the break, Maguire arrowed his right-footed strike just wide of the left post after Grigg’s knockdown, while visiting keeper John McLaughlin was forced to keep out forward Madden’s low effort.
Joey Barton’s side were level with 73 minutes played after captain Madden slid the ball right-footed under McLaughlin following Lewie Coyle’s pull-back from the right.
Fleetwood’s winner came deep into injury time as centre-back Eastham powered the ball into the top left corner from Ross Wallace’s corner on the right.
The result sees Sunderland remain in fourth position in the table, while Fleetwood are in 11th.
